This service is confidential and sensitive. the boyz ahoyWebSep 30, 2024 · Motor Control. The end stage of Alzheimer's disease is when the patient has the least motor control over her own body. As the disease progresses, patients lose their ability to feed themselves. They also lose continence so they eventually need to wear adult diapers. By the end of the disease, patients can no longer walk or even sit upright. the boyz ages kpopWebSymptoms in the later stage of Alzheimer’s disease. The symptoms of Alzheimer’s disease will get worse over time. This usually happens over several years. As Alzheimer’s progresses, problems with memory loss, language, reasoning and perception get worse.
